What Are the Requirements for Accelerated Medical Studies Bachelor's Degree Programs?

Admission into accelerated online medical studies bachelor's degree programs requires criteria that verify an applicant's academic foundation and personal readiness for an intensive and expedited curriculum. These standards help ensure students possess the skills necessary to keep pace with a compressed timeline, supporting higher rates of successful course completion. Recent studies indicate that nearly 75% of online learners report that steady access to technology significantly impacts their academic progress.

Common eligibility factors include:

  • Academic Preparation: Candidates generally need a high school diploma or equivalent with strong performance in science and math. Many programs set a minimum GPA threshold, often between 2.5 and 3.0, to demonstrate adequate academic ability.
  • Technology Access: Reliable internet connectivity and proficiency with digital learning platforms are essential, as course materials, assignments, and communication primarily occur online.
  • Time Management Skills: Successful acceleration depends on consistent study habits and self-discipline. Applicants may be evaluated on these traits through personal essays or interviews to confirm their capability to handle a demanding schedule.
  • Credit Transfer Eligibility: Prior college credits, Advanced Placement (AP) scores, International Baccalaureate (IB) diplomas, or relevant certifications can reduce program length if they meet the institution's equivalency policies.

How Much Does an Accelerated Medical Studies Bachelor's Degree Cost Online?

Accelerated online medical studies bachelor's degree programs generally cost less than traditional on-campus programs, mainly due to their condensed format and the efficient use of digital resources. The average total cost for these programs typically ranges between $20,000 and $40,000, reflecting faster completion times and lower overhead expenses for institutions. Pricing models tend to differ by focusing on credits or terms rather than fixed semester tuition.

Several key factors influence the overall cost of accelerated online medical studies degrees, as outlined below.

  • Credit Load Structure: Accelerated programs require a heavier credit load per term compared to traditional degrees. Since tuition is often charged per credit, students take on more credits in less time, increasing short-term costs but reducing total expenses by finishing sooner.
  • Term-Based Billing Models: Some institutions bill by term instead of per credit. This billing model can benefit accelerated students who maximize credits each term, ultimately leading to fewer terms and lower overall tuition.
  • Online Delivery Efficiencies: By eliminating costs related to physical classrooms and printed materials, online formats often reduce tuition expenses. These digital platforms enable schools to pass savings on to students through lower fees.
  • Transfer Credit Impact: Applying previously earned credits can significantly reduce total tuition costs. Transfer credits shorten the time needed to complete the degree and decrease the total number of credits a student pays for.

Are Online Medical Studies Bachelor's Degrees With Accelerated Courses Accredited?

Accreditation plays a crucial role in verifying the quality and standards of online accelerated medical studies bachelor's degree programs. It ensures that these programs meet rigorous academic and administrative criteria, which is essential for maintaining institutional recognition and protecting students' investments. Approximately 6,000 U.S. higher education institutions hold accreditation, underscoring its significance in quality assurance.

Below are some of the primary accrediting agencies relevant to accredited accelerated medical studies programs:

  • Higher Learning Commission (HLC): A regional accreditor that evaluates institutions in the central United States. It assesses faculty qualifications, curriculum rigor, and governance to ensure comprehensive educational quality.
  • Middle States Commission on Higher Education (MSCHE): This regional body accredits institutions primarily in the mid-Atlantic area. It focuses on student services, institutional effectiveness, and continuous improvement processes.
  • Distance Education Accrediting Commission (DEAC): A national accreditor specializing in online and distance education programs. DEAC ensures that accelerated online programs adhere to standards tailored for remote learning environments.
  • Regional Accrediting Agencies: These bodies provide broad evaluations of institutions, covering academic quality and administrative capability, helping maintain consistency across online medical studies degrees.

Can online accelerated programs in medical studies accommodate working students?

Yes, these programs are specifically designed for flexibility, allowing students to study at their own pace and on their own schedule. Many courses are asynchronous, meaning you can access lectures and assignments anytime, which helps balance professional and personal commitments.

Do accelerated online medical studies programs require clinical hours?

While many accelerated online medical studies bachelor's programs focus on theoretical knowledge, some do require clinical or practicum hours to meet accreditation standards. These are often arranged locally to accommodate distance learners, but requirements vary by institution.

Are textbooks and materials included in the tuition for accelerated online medical studies?

Typically, tuition does not include textbooks or supplemental materials, which students must purchase separately. However, some programs may offer digital resources or access through their online platforms to reduce costs and improve convenience.

How do accelerated online medical studies programs support student engagement?

These programs often use interactive tools like discussion boards, video conferencing, and group projects to foster collaboration and support. Academic advisors and faculty are generally accessible through email, chat, or virtual office hours to provide guidance and feedback.
